SPI Solar Subsidiary Announces Preliminary Approval to Develop 10 Megawatt Photovoltaic (PV) Project in Shandong Province, China

Marks First Distributed Generation (DG) Project for SPI in China and in Shandong Province

ROSEVILLE, Calif.--SPI Solar ("SPI") (SOPW:OTCBB), a vertically-integrated photovoltaic solar developer, today announced that its wholly-owned subsidiary, Xinyu Xinwei New Energy Co., Ltd. ("Xinwei"), has received preliminary approval from the local government of LiaoCheng City to develop a PV project totaling approximately 10 megawatts (MW), in Shandong Province, China.


The project calls for the development of approximately 10 MW of distributed generation ("DG") solar power for the Jia Ming Development Zone. Assuming final approval, construction of the project is scheduled to begin during the fourth quarter of 2014, with completion expected in 2015. This potentially marks SPI's first DG project in China, as well as the company's first solar PV project in Shandong Province.

The independent market research firm IHS noted that DG installations in China are expected to accelerate rapidly due to China's National Energy Administration ("NEA") policy initiatives as well as growing market demand forces. IHS reported that nearly 5 GW of DG installations are forecasted for completion in 2014.
